The Importance of Online Reputation
There is a direct link between a good online reputation and positive reviews and the number of clients you will attract from your digital channels. Besides the public making a decision based on online reviews, if your reputation brings you an appointment, these comments will impact your digital marketing.
Google, one of the most significant search engines, uses the data of reviews to determine how they will rank you. If you have poor reviews, your SEO efforts will be badly impacted. The opposite is true when you boost your positive reviews, leading to high ranking.
And ranking counts. If your web page is ranked number 1, you will gain 31.7% of the traffic. The traffic drops to 24.71% for the second spot and 18.59% for the third spot. After the third place, the website traffic can drop to zero. It is best to make sure you do not do anything you can control that can negatively impact your ranking.
More than the benefits of an excellent online reputation to please Google and other search engines, social proof helps to build trust. If the potential client is still new, they typically fall into the awareness phase. What reviews do is influence your potential client’s decision-making.

Hiring a Virtual Assistant to Manage Your Online Reviews
Virtual assistants can become your secret weapon for online reputation management. They can act as your eyes and ears across various review platforms such as Google My Business and Avvo. This means that you’ll be promptly notified of new reviews, both positive and negative, allowing you to stay on top of your online presence.
The benefits extend beyond simply notification. Your virtual assistant can also craft responses to reviews. Such a person can draft messages thanking satisfied clients for their positive feedback, further strengthening their positive experience. For negative reviews, your virtual assistant can draft professional responses that address the reviewer’s concerns and showcase your commitment to client satisfaction. This ensures a consistently positive online image, fostering trust with potential clients.
